Step by Step Guide

Before we start, make sure you have the necessary materials: a pencil, eraser, paper, and a reference image of the Mexican Flag Eagle.

  1. Begin by drawing a circle for the head of the eagle.
  2. Add two curved lines on top of the circle for the eagle’s eyebrows.
  3. Draw a triangular shape beneath the eyebrows for the eagle’s beak.
  4. Next, draw two small circles for the eagle’s eyes.
  5. Draw a curved line from the bottom of each eye to the beak for the eagle’s cheeks.
  6. Draw a curved line beneath the beak for the eagle’s neck.
  7. Draw two small circles on either side of the neck for the eagle’s shoulders.
  8. Connect the circles to the body by drawing a curved line for the eagle’s wings.
  9. Draw a curved line beneath the wings for the eagle’s body.
  10. Finally, add details such as feathers, claws, and shading to complete the Mexican Flag Eagle.
